呆啵宠物DyberPet:5分钟打造你的专属桌面数字伙伴 [特殊字符]
呆啵宠物DyberPet5分钟打造你的专属桌面数字伙伴 【免费下载链接】DyberPetDesktop Cyber Pet Framework based on PySide6项目地址: https://gitcode.com/GitHub_Trending/dy/DyberPet你是否厌倦了单调的桌面环境想要一个能陪你工作、学习还能互动养成的智能伙伴DyberPet呆啵宠物就是这样一个开源桌面宠物框架它基于PySide6构建将你喜欢的角色变成真正的桌面伙伴这个项目不仅仅是简单的动画展示而是一套完整的养成、互动、任务系统让你的桌面充满生机与趣味。为什么选择DyberPet传统的桌面宠物大多只是简单的动画播放器而DyberPet带来了全新的体验功能特点DyberPet优势传统桌面宠物互动深度完整养成系统饱食度、好感度、任务管理基本点击反馈扩展性支持角色、物品、迷你宠物自由扩展有限或需要修改源代码配置方式纯JSON配置无需编程即可创作硬编码修改困难系统集成番茄钟、专注时间、任务管理独立动画展示社区生态活跃的模组创作和分享社区孤立的个人作品快速入门5分钟拥有第一个桌面伙伴 第一步一键安装体验如果你是Windows用户最简单的方式就是下载预编译版本访问项目仓库下载最新版本的EXE文件双击运行无需安装任何依赖立即体验完整的桌宠功能第二步选择你的第一个角色启动DyberPet后你会发现一个简洁的双窗口界面左侧是角色管理面板你可以在这里浏览所有可用角色。从可爱的Kitty到游戏角色流萤、纳西妲选择一个你喜欢的角色点击启动即可第三步基础互动体验启动角色后你会发现右键菜单丰富的互动选项包括聊天、动作选择、伙伴召唤状态监控实时查看角色的饱食度、活力值、好感度对话系统角色会主动与你交流响应你的操作核心功能深度解析 1. 完整的养成系统 DyberPet内置了丰富的数值系统让你的桌面伙伴真正活起来饱食度系统角色需要定期喂养否则会饿肚子好感度等级通过互动提升好感解锁新的动作和对话状态日志记录所有互动和数值变化见证成长历程2. 智能对话与互动 对话系统是DyberPet的一大亮点支持复杂的对话逻辑从简单的问候到复杂的多分支对话角色能够根据你的选择给出不同的回应。对话系统支持条件分支根据角色状态、时间、好感度触发不同对话状态影响对话内容随饱食度、心情值变化随机触发增加互动的不可预测性和趣味性3. 任务与时间管理 ⏰将生产力工具与桌面宠物完美结合番茄工作法内置番茄钟帮助提高工作效率专注时间设定专注时段角色会保持安静不打扰日常任务完成每日目标获得角色奖励提醒事项让桌面伙伴帮你记住重要事情4. 物品与商店系统 ️完整的物品经济系统让养成更有深度物品收集通过互动、任务获得各种物品商店交易用金币购买喜欢的物品背包管理可拖拽交换的格子式背包BUFF效果物品使用后可能带来临时加成模组创作释放你的创造力 无需编程的角色创作DyberPet最强大的地方在于其模组系统。即使你不会编程也能通过简单的JSON配置创建自己的角色准备素材在res/role/目录下创建角色文件夹配置动画通过act_conf.json定义动作序列设定属性在pet_conf.json中配置角色参数设计对话创建msg_conf.json编写互动对话丰富的素材库项目已经包含了大量精美的角色模组游戏角色原神、崩坏系列角色原创角色各种可爱的像素风格角色迷你宠物派蒙、蕈兽等陪伴角色物品模组食物、道具、装饰品所有素材都来自社区画师的原创成果你可以在docs/collection.md中找到完整的素材合集。进阶技巧打造个性化体验 ✨自定义对话系统想要让角色说出特定台词DyberPet的对话系统支持复杂的逻辑设计通过流程图设计对话分支让角色互动更加自然。你可以设计睡前互动流程创建多选项对话树根据时间、天气触发特殊对话设置好感度解锁的隐藏对话状态驱动的行为系统角色的行为完全由状态驱动低饱食度减少随机动作概率增加饥饿相关对话高好感度解锁特殊动作和隐藏功能专注模式自动切换到安静状态时间触发早晚问候、节日特殊行为多角色协同DyberPet支持同时运行多个角色主角色主要互动对象显示在桌面上迷你宠物跟随主角色的陪伴角色同伴系统召唤其他角色短暂互动避坑指南常见问题解答 ❓Q为什么角色动作不流畅A检查act_conf.json中的帧率设置确保动画序列完整。同时确认图片资源命名规范。Q如何添加自定义物品A在res/items/目录下创建物品配置文件定义名称、图标、效果等属性即可。Q对话系统不生效怎么办A首先检查msg_conf.json的语法是否正确然后确认对话触发条件是否满足好感度、时间等。QWindows用户遇到兼容性问题A建议使用预编译的EXE版本如果从源码运行确保Python环境为3.9并安装所有依赖。Q如何备份角色数据A使用系统面板中的存档管理功能可以导出/导入完整的角色数据。技术架构为什么DyberPet如此强大 DyberPet采用模块化设计核心组件包括动画模块独立的动画播放系统确保流畅交互交互模块处理用户输入和角色响应状态模块管理所有数值和状态变化对话模块复杂的对话逻辑和触发系统任务模块番茄钟、专注时间等生产力工具所有模块通过事件驱动架构连接确保系统的高效运行和扩展性。社区资源与学习路径 官方文档素材开发文档docs/art_dev.md - 完整的角色创作指南功能开发文档深入了解系统架构和扩展方法用户手册详细的功能使用说明学习建议新手阶段从预置角色开始熟悉基本操作进阶阶段尝试修改JSON配置调整角色行为创作阶段参考现有模组创建自己的角色开发阶段研究源代码贡献新功能社区支持B站教程作者和社区成员制作了大量视频教程模组分享在素材合集中下载其他创作者的作品问题反馈通过GitHub Issues获取技术支持未来发展AI加持的智能伙伴 DyberPet正在集成大语言模型LLM功能未来的发展方向包括智能对话基于LLM的自然语言交互个性化学习角色能够记住你的习惯和偏好环境感知与系统状态、应用程序联动多模态交互支持语音、图像等更多交互方式结语开启你的桌面伙伴之旅 DyberPet不仅仅是一个桌面宠物程序它是一个充满可能性的创作平台。无论你是想找一个陪伴工作的数字伙伴还是想学习GUI开发、游戏设计或者只是想为喜欢的角色创造一个家DyberPet都能满足你的需求。立即开始你的桌面伙伴之旅吧下载DyberPet选择一个喜欢的角色或者动手创作属于你自己的独特伙伴。在这个数字化的时代让桌面不再孤单让工作学习更有趣记住最好的体验来自亲自尝试。从简单的互动开始逐步探索所有功能你会发现这个开源项目的无限魅力。如果你有好的创意或作品也欢迎加入社区与大家一起分享和成长 提示项目完全开源免费所有功能都可以自由使用和修改。如果你喜欢这个项目别忘了给仓库点个⭐Star支持开发者的持续更新【免费下载链接】DyberPetDesktop Cyber Pet Framework based on PySide6项目地址: https://gitcode.com/GitHub_Trending/dy/DyberPet创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考